.The moderator helps slow down the neutrons produced by fission to sustain the chain reaction. Control rods can then be inserted into the reactor core to reduce the reaction rate or withdrawn to increase it. The moderator of a nuclear reactor is a substance that slows neutrons down.  When fast neutrons strike the hydrogen atoms in H2O, they slow down a lot (like a billiard ball striking another).
